From Domestic to International: Saransh Jain’s Journey

Saransh Jain’s maiden India call-up at 33 is a testament to his hard work and dedication to the sport. The Madhya Pradesh off-spinner caught the attention of former India off-spinner Harbhajan Singh during a five-day camp at the BCCI Centre of Excellence (CoE) in Bengaluru. As reported by ESPN Cricinfo, Jain’s impressive performance earned him a spot in the India team.
